CSCI335 - Web Applications Programming

Course Details

Course Code: CSCI335 Course ID: 5394 Credit Hours: 3 Level: Undergraduate

This course introduces students to the client-side and server-side mechanisms for developing dynamic web applications with persistent data storage. Modern scripting languages and the DOM are used for client-side programming. Server-side programming using new web programming languages and frameworks. Considerations for security. This course focuses on broad knowledge of many tools/technologies rather than in-depth knowledge of a single tool/technology. (Prerequisite: CSCI325)

Course Schedule

Registration Dates Course Dates Start Month Session Weeks
Registration08/25/2025 - 01/30/2026 Course Dates02/02/2026 - 03/29/2026 Start Month February SessionWinter 2026 Session I Weeks8 Week session

Previous Syllabi

Not current for future courses.